        <![CDATA[<p>Designed by <b><a href="http://www.ama-matteoascani.com/?utm_medium=website&amp;utm_source=archdaily.com" target="_blank">Architetto Matteo Ascani (AMA)</a></b>, the main driving force behind the their Cambonian Sustainable Housing project was to somehow recreate the sensation of living in a typical Cambodian house, where people have to maintain their own traditions, but in healthy and safe living conditions. Combined with a type of spatial experience that allows flexibility and the simple method of construction, this environmentally conscious design is able to respond to the needs of this society.
